VinFast VF6 Spotted Testing in India – Design, Features & Launch Timeline

A new buzz is being witnessed in the Indian automobile market. The compact SUV VF6 from Vietnam’s leading electric vehicle manufacturer VinFast was recently spotted testing on the streets of Mumbai. This event clearly indicates that the company is preparing to make a strong entry into the Indian market.
Ever since the VF6 was showcased at the Bharat Mobility Global Expo 2025 earlier this year, it has been the talk of the town. Additionally, another electric SUV from the company, VF7, was also seen testing in a camouflaged look a while ago. These ongoing testing activities and the Expo presentation suggest that VinFast is all set to kickstart its operations in India. VinFast VF6 Interior
The interior of the VF6, as seen at the Bharat Mobility Global Expo 2025, captured attention for its clean design and advanced technology blend. This electric SUV targets customers seeking a premium and futuristic cabin experience.
- Dual-Tone Cabin: The VF6 comes with a dual-tone colour scheme, giving it a premium and tidy look. The low-set dashboard makes the cabin feel spacious and airy.
- Steering Wheel: A flat-bottom three-spoke steering wheel gives off sporty and modern vibes.
- Infotainment System: The highlight of the VF6’s interior is its large 12.9-inch touchscreen infotainment system, which controls navigation, music, connectivity, and various vehicle functions.
- Heads-Up Display (HUD): Instead of a traditional driver display, the VF6 features a HUD, providing all essential driving information directly in the driver’s view. This adds a futuristic and premium touch.
- Other Features: Additional expected features include a panoramic sunroof, wireless charging, automatic climate control, and premium upholstery.

VinFast VF6 Battery and Performance
The VinFast VF6 stands out as a powerful and efficient electric SUV, capable of handling long-distance journeys and daily commuting with ease.
- Battery: The VF6 is equipped with a 59.6 kWh battery powering a single electric motor mounted on the front axle.
- Power and Torque: This setup generates 204 hp and 310 Nm of peak torque, enabling strong performance in both city and highway driving conditions.
- Acceleration: The company claims the VF6 can accelerate from 0 to 100 km/h in just 8.89 seconds, a commendable figure for its segment.
- Range: The VF6 offers a WLTP-certified range of 480 km, which is adequate for long-distance travel and daily use in India.
- Charging: While official charging speed details are not yet revealed, the VF6 is expected to support DC fast charging, allowing quick top-ups.

Key Features of VinFast VF6: At a Glance
Feature | Details |
---|---|
Battery | 59.6 kWh |
Motor | Single front motor |
Power | 204 hp |
Torque | 310 Nm |
0-100 km/h | 8.89 seconds |
Range | 480 km (WLTP) |
Touchscreen | 12.9-inch |
Driver Display | No, HUD only |
